Perhaps one of North America's most famous landmarks, the Grand Canyon is also one of its favorite tourist spots. Covering over 1,700 square miles, the Grand Canyon has endless sightseeing opportunities.
History
The Grand Canyon's first inhabitants were believed to have arrived more than 4,000 years ago. Since then, the Grand Canyon has been home to many cultures and a place of great spiritual importance.
Types
There are a number of tour companies that operate different types of activities in and around the Grand Canyon. From hiking the many trails in the park to rafting the Colorado River, almost every outdoor sightseeing activity is catered for.
Tour Companies
Pygmy Guides do a variety of hiking packages ranging from easy to moderate day hikes to overnight packages for the more adventurous. For more comprehensive trips, the Grand Canyon Expeditions Company arranges 8- to 16-day group rafting trips along the Colorado River and through the Grand Canyon National Park.
Cost
Depending on what your preference is, the sightseeing tours can vary greatly in price. Day hikes can start at around $159 with a guide and equipment, going up to around $2,500 for an all-inclusive rafting holiday.
Time Frame
Most tour companies operate between the spring and summer months, starting in May and usually ending their season at the end of September.
